From: Cancer-associated fibroblasts promote oral squamous cell carcinoma progression through LOX-mediated matrix stiffness

Fig. 3

LOX expressed by CAFs affects ECM remodeling in vitro. A NFs and CAFs were co-cultured with collagen gels and the contraction of collagen gels was assessed photographically at 0 h and 72 h. Collagen gels diameter was measured every day. B The diameter of collagen in each group was statistically analyzed. C Representative microscope images of collagen co-cultured with NFs and CAFs were taken by SEM. D Quantitative analysis of collagen pore size was calculated by ImageJ. E Relative stiffness of collagen were measured by MARS60 microinfrared rheometer. Data was representative of three independent experiments. *P < 0.05, **P < 0.01, ***P < 0.001, ****P < 0.0001
